Lazarus Theory
The theory that a cognitive appraisal is the first step in an emotional response and all other aspects of an emotion, including physiological arousal, depend on it.
Emotional Response
A complex reaction pattern involving experiential, behavioral, and physiological elements, by which an individual attempts to deal with a personally significant matter or event.
Cognitive Aspect
Refers to the mental processes involved in gaining knowledge and comprehension, including thinking, knowing, remembering, and problem-solving.
Richard Lazarus
A psychologist who was a pioneer in the study of emotion and stress, especially in the context of cognitive appraisal.
